I applied online. The process took 1 week. I interviewed at Proofpoint (Sunnyvale, CA) in Sep 2013
Interview
I was emailed a link to an online test. Since I wasn't told how long the test would take and if it was timed, and which programming languages were to be used, I inquired. Was told it was 2 questions for 45 mins. Wasn't clear if the time was for each question or total. I did the test and never heard back from them, not even a confirmation that they received a test or basic thanks. I discussed this test and my answers with a senior engineer with 15 years of experience in major software companies and was told my answers were correct. I was given advice (which matches advice from other senior engineers having similar experiences) warning not to to take these tests that require no time invested on company side and take up your valuable time, while allowing companies to send these tests to 100s of people without actually looking at their resume once and checking if they feel there's a match in experience and skills first. Lesson well learned.
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
First question was asking to create test strategy for a high availability email application, that consisted of separate US, Application and back end layers/tiers. The question asked to list tools that would be used to automate testing of each layer. Also, it was asked to provide time frames for testing/retesting each new build. Second question was to "return middle element of the linked list", in any language pretty much.

I applied online. The process took 3 months. I interviewed at Proofpoint (Sunnyvale, CA)
Interview
1. Hiring Manager interview was conducted in July.
2. 4 rounds of interview under the name of Full Circuit interview conducted in August.
3. After 2 weeks, I have followed up for the feedback
4. In feedback they said I will have to give 3 more rounds of interview One with 2 panel and that is too for 75 min and One with another Engineer that is too 30 min
When I asked the HR about why there is one more Virtual Onsite, HR mentioned Hiring manager forgot to assess all the areas which were supposed to be covered as a part of first Virtual Onsite, so they are conducting one more Virtual onsite.
This is really a waste of 3 months of wait and my time.
I already had 2 other offers in my hand, so I said no for further interviews. How one can expect 2 Virtual onsite for Just QA Engineer position.
Process is very slow. dont recommend to anyone. I will never apply to proofpoint where there is no value for candidate's time.

I applied online. I interviewed at Proofpoint (Singapore) in Sep 2022
Interview
Pretty smooth, no leetcode style questions, had a take-home assignment that could be done in ~4 hours Hiring manager was friendly and assisted in ensuring that I could answer questions to the best of my ability Only issue was that the HR took a little long to reply
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
"Use a testing suite to test text fields on one of their existing websites to ensure the appropriate response" Just use any language you're comfortable with this! Be prepared to share some personal projects
